Orders in the Lanternly platform are never hard-deleted. Setting deleted_at marks a row as removed, and all application queries must filter on it — the OrderScope helper does this automatically. Purges older than 18 months are handled by the nightly reaper job, which calls the internal Ledgerbin archive service before removal. To run the reaper locally against staging, export the service key that follows.

gateway credential: qvz23-XSZTNBjrucz4Q49XMT1TuVw

## Configuration — Tidemark widget

Set TIDEMARK_STATION to your harbor code (e.g., BRL-04 for Brindlecove) and TIDEMARK_UNITS to metric or imperial. Refresh interval defaults to 15 minutes; don't go below 5 or the upstream feed rate-limits you. Cache lives in /var/tidemark and is safe to wipe. The feed from the Saltline service requires authentication, so the widget's .env must include the feed token on the next line.

env line for fajop-taguf: VAULT_KEY20=82a8caa7b14c704c3638

**Ticket #— Flagpole rollout service can't reach its backing DB**

Hey support folks — since last night's deploy, the Flagpole rollout framework keeps timing out when evaluating flag rules, and a bunch of Brightlark app teams are seeing stale flags. Looks like the service is still pointed at the decommissioned replica. Quick fix: restart the evaluator pods after swapping the datasource. For troubleshooting, the correct target is the connection string below.

replica DSN, hafop-hawef: mssql://praiel_svc:37@db-86ae.qirvandata.test:5432/eliion

Ticket: Slimmed image breaks runtime on Pellarc build agents.

Repro steps:
1. Build the hollowed image with the strip-layers profile enabled.
2. Push to the staging registry and deploy to the canary pool.
3. Container exits with a missing shared-library error within ten seconds.

Expected: parity with the full image. Actual: crash loop. Suspect the trim step removes the resolver libs. To pull the failing image from the staging registry, authenticate with the token below.

session JWT of tawip-kajog = eyJhbGciOiJIUzI1NiIsInR5cCI6IkpXVCJ9.eyJzdWIiOiI2dKYGGIn0.afsnASii